A deviated septum

The nasal septum is a separating wall of bone and cartilage that divides nose into left and right nostrils. When this wall becomes offset, a deviated septum occurs and this problem leads to nasal obstruction. In some people the septum is irregular from birth, but in most cases a deviated septum arises due to an injury such as contact sports incident, car accident, or other injury.

If you have crooked or off-center nasal septum, aging could make it more obvious and over the time, the symptoms related to it could become more serious; so as soon as possible get a diagnosis and treat it.
The brief list of deviated septum causes:

  • A congenital condition
  • An injury
  • aging

Symptoms of a deviated septum

If you have a deviated septum, a lot of signs and symptoms might be present. A deviated septum can create breathing difficulties especially during cold or other respiratory issue. Here there is a list of common symptoms of deviated septum.

  • Breathing problem especially through the nose
  • Blockage of the airway
  • Discomfort around nasal canal
  • Nose bleeds
  • Sinus infections
  • Stuffy nose or nasal congestion
  • Snore loudly
  • Dryness in one nostril
  • Breathing by one side of the nose
  • Loud breathing during sleep
  • Frequent rhinitis
  • swelling and irritation of the nasal passages
  • sinusitis
  • Breathing irregularities
  • Preference for sleeping on a particular side

Sometimes, a deviated septum is accompanied by facial pain. If abnormal nasal cycle and breathing difficulty is affecting your daily life, you have to visit a doctor to diagnose and solve your problem.

Diagnosis of a deviated septum

At first you have to speak about you symptoms and then doctor examines the inside of your nose by a light or and a nasal speculum. Sometimes, the doctor checks out your nasal tissues before and after using a decongestant spray. Also he/she ask about your sleep, snoring, sinus problems, and difficulty breathing. Based on this exam, your doctor can diagnose you need surgery or not.

Initial treatment of a deviated septum includes:

  • Decongestants

This kind of medications could reduce swelling and open the airways of nostrils.

  • Antihistamines

These medications prevent allergy symptoms such as stuffy or runny nose.

  • Nasal steroid sprays

Nasal corticosteroid sprays reduce swelling of nasal passage.

Septoplasty surgery

Septoplasty is a surgery to straighten septum. This surgery could be done by some instruments without cutting the skin of your face. Depending on the level of deviation, sometimes the surgeon creates an incision on the nose to access the septum.

The surgeon moves the deviated septum to the optimal position and removes obstructions, then involves the repositioning of the mucous membrane. Steps of septoplasty are:

  • Preparation: avoid taking aspirin or ibuprofen two weeks before and after the surgery because they increase the risk of bleeding.
  • Procedure: this surgery takes 30 to 90 minutes and is performed under local or general anesthesia.
  • Complications and risks:
  • Changing of nose shape
  • persistence in problems even after the surgery
  • excessive bleeding
  • decreased sense of smell
  • temporary numbness in upper gums and teeth
  • septal hematoma (mass of blood)

After septoplasty don’t lift heavy things, don’t do hard activities, keep your head raise during sleeping, avoid blowing your nose, and avoid drinking alcohol and smoking tobacco.

Rhinoplasty and septoplasty

Combining rhinoplasty and septoplasty is called septorhinoplasty. If you have functional problem like a deviated septum and involve the appearance-related cosmetic nose issue, you can solve both troubles by rhinoplasty.
Your nose is the main part of your face and plays a huge role in your breathing, a badly shaped nose, nasal problem, and a deviated septum can effect on your daily activities and relationships, and also your sleep.

Fortunately, you can improve your nose look and function by getting a nose job. Your doctor can combine rhinoplasty with septoplasty and correct the shape and size of the septum, or the area between the nostrils.
Septoplasty and rhinoplasty occur in the same area and performing these procedures together makes sense. Depend on where rhinoplasty targets, it can improve airway size and support breathing.
By combining these surgeries, you will just experience one recovery cycle and the costs of surgery such as anesthesia and operating room costs are borne only once.

Does rhinoplasty fix a deviated septum? Conclusion

A rhinoplasty could help you to reshape your nose and also treat your deviated septum that makes you nose unattractive and throws off your facial symmetry. During a nose job the doctor will straiten the crooked bone and cartilage making up your noses septum.
Septoplasty could be done in both closed and open rhinoplasty. By septorhinoplasty, your appearance, sinus function, breathing and snoring will improve and you will experience better life.
